Sometimes she will fire up time and time again. If I try to start with throttle or too many pumps, it takes a lot of cranking. I looked down in the carb and you can see the fuel spraying. I'm wondering if it's a mixture issue due to mechanical or gasket failure, or perhaps an issue with the spark? She got new plugs, wires and a coil. So far I have tried a new fuel filter and I took the top of the carb off, removed the fuel, checked the float and cleaned the jets with carb cleaner and compressed air. Is it possible for a mechanical fuel pump to build enough pressure to start and not have enough to run? I'm trying to think of every scenario. I really don't want to throw parts at it.

Ayuh,..... Welcome Aboard,..... Check the spark plugs when it quits,....

Are they black, or wet,..?? that's floodin',....
Are they whiteish,..?? that's lean, runnin' outa gas,....
